IX6770 catastrophic failure

My IX6770 A3+ printer had only printed around 25000 prints. I received one B200 errors once every 3 months or so but they went away after I turned off and turned on the printer.

 

Two weeks ago, the printer was about to print a document when it came up with the error code 1403, I went and bought a new printhead from Canon but the printer still reported 1403. Further the printer reported error 1403 even there was no printhead installed (it should be 1401).

 

Local tech's found that the on top of the printhead the logic board of the printer has failed. The newly bought print head or the tech's testing head was not killed by the faulty board (Thank God). I have both head and logic board with me. I would like to send it to Canon, because I think this issue needs to investigated.
